One of my turtles is developing white lines between the scutes of the its shell. It is especially apparent under water. Is this just normal scute shedding?

This means your turtle is growing. The seam (line between the scutes) becomes wider and takes on a whitish/greyish white color. It is especially noticeable in the water. At some point, shedding scutes will follow. :)
